Replacing a thermostat in the United States typically totals a range from about $130 to $680, depending on the model, labor, and system type. The cost drivers include the thermostat’s features (basic, programmable, or smart), compatibility with HVAC equipment, and whether electrical work or permits are needed. Variables That Drive Thermostat Replacement Pricing
Key drivers include compatibility with existing HVAC equipment and the presence of a C-wire in the system. If a C-wire is missing, electricians may need to run wiring or install a power adapter, which increases both parts and labor costs. The system type (gas furnace, electric heat, or heat pump) also influences wiring complexity and the required features.
Assumptions: One-zone fixed-speed system, standard residential wiring, no structural remodeling.
Other strong drivers include the number of zones and whether you want advanced controls (geofencing, energy reports) or simple time schedules. A three-zone heat pump with a full smart interface will sit near the upper end of the price range.

Labor Rates and Time for Installing a New Thermostat
Labor ranges from about $75 to $125 per hour, with most jobs taking 1-3 hours. Smart thermostat installations may require troubleshooting and calibration, extending time slightly. Labor duration is strongly tied to wiring availability and system compatibility.

Replacement vs Repair: When to Swap a Thermostat
Repairs are sometimes possible for failing sensors or controller boards, but a full replacement is common when the user interface is outdated or the device lacks compatibility. For older HVAC systems, replacing the thermostat to match modern controls can improve energy efficiency and compatibility with new software features, potentially lowering long-term energy costs.
